Top Guidelines Of Alibaba66 official site
By offering a variety of payment possibilities, Alibaba66 ensures that gamers can easily make deposits and withdrawals in a means that may be most easy for them.One particular special feature value mentioning is their loyalty method. By taking part in your preferred game titles at Alibaba66 Malaysia Casino, you'll be able to generate loyalty points